My Friend - Nature |
|
Spring sheds its bright green clothes, stones lose their smooth skin, the gears
of time gradually rust, having experienced the ups and downs of life. In the ebb
and flow of the world, everyone plays the role of a passerby. Perhaps we once
shared hardships, but in the end, we just passed by each other. Suddenly, it
dawns on me that I have had a friend by my side all along - nature.
The evening breeze is like a kind mother. It always gently strokes me with its
soft hands, wiping away my tears, blowing away my troubles and sorrows. Tears
flow down my cheeks like a flood, and only the grass can tolerate my tears and
let them slide onto its broad chest. It also occasionally scratches my back with
its leaves, trying to make me happy. Unfortunately, tears have already covered
my face, and the pain has hidden my smile. Even my laughter is bitter.
Humans are really strange animals. One second we're holding hands and laughing
together, and the next we're cursing and pointing fingers at each other. I sigh
helplessly and raise my head. The moonlight and stars are beautiful tonight.
Soon, the sound of crickets fills the air, and with their music, the moon and
stars show off their brilliance. Suddenly, a gust of wind blows, and the grass
and willows can no longer stand still. They discard their calm and dignified
"lady" masks and start dancing with the wind.
Unable to control myself, I no longer weep like before. Standing up, I join the
wind, the grass, the moon, the stars, and the sound of crickets. I spread my
arms, breathe in the beautiful air, and shout out loud: "My friend - nature, I
am not alone..." |
